Sigur Ros @ Alexandra Palace
As the masses of people swarm through the entrance of the huge Ally Pally, the thing that stands out the most is the full on atmosphere of child-like excitement. As faces of all ages chat happily to their mates and the time draws closer to the main event of the night, it all feels like the sort of buzz of a fairground from another age.

Dananananaykroyd/Pulled Apart by Horses/Calf by Calf @ The Harley, Sheffield
With Youthmovies playing at Sheffield University, Death Cab for Cutie at the Academy and Fucked Up and White Denim also playing in Sheffield, there was an abundance of live music on around the city tonight. However, it was a small pub, The Harley, that would boast one of the finest line-ups of the night.
